John Stamos’ ‘Full House’ nostalgia before ‘Fuller House’ resumption

Washington : John Stamos has recently shared a pretty adorable video from the early years of ‘Full House’ video on Instagram, which can be called a one of the cutest home videos ever made.

The video shows the 52-year-old actor playing with his co-stars Mary Kate-Olsen and Ashley Olsen on the grass during a visit to Hawaii in 1989, when they were 3-year-old and two years after the hit sitcom debuted, reports E! Online.

The Olsen twins are dressed in matching magenta patterned outfits and give the actor hugs and kisses.

This video has been posted as a throwback before the February 26 debut of Netflix’s ‘Full House’ spinoff series, ‘Fuller House.’

The actor reprises his role as Uncle Jesse on the new show, while the Olsen twins are the only former cast members not returning. The two, who are now 29, haven’t acted in recent years, opting to concentrate on their fashion empire.

With ‘ Fuller House’ fever at its fullest, Stamos’ co-star, Jodie Sweetin, got on the action with a throwback of her own.

Posting a video from one of the ‘Full House’ episode, Sweetin wrote, “Omg!! This is behind the scenes from our show in Hawaii, it’s me and Full House creator, Jeff Franklin @fullhouseguy , and I’m begging him to get to ride the Dolphins over and over!! I think I’m maybe 7 years old?! #stamoshomemovies #fullhousefamily #fullerhouse” (ANI)
